Had exactly this... Tried different fitters, moving wheels, swapping around etc etc. In the end I lived with it for a few weeks. When I went in for a service it turned out I had worn track-rod ends (I think - or ball joints - if they're not the same thing). Got them swapped and all was fine. Put it down to heavier tyres causing the effect on already worn components... That might all be nonsense though... Thumbs Up
